There is new information on the shooting death of Chicago police Officer Krystal Rivera .
ABC7 Chicago obtained her autopsy records.
They show that the bullet that killed Rivera hit her from behind, possibly entering through an opening in her bulletproof vest.
According to the medical examiner's office, it hit near her left arm pit and traveled through her lungs.

Police say Rivera's partner accidentally shot her, as they were chasing a suspect in Chatham.
That officer has since been relieved of his police powers amid an assault investigation, CPD said.

He's accused of punching a female off-duty officer .
But he claims that he was the victim in the alleged assault outside a Wicker Park bar last week.
